Buying Furniture
You can look in the Classified section of the local newspaper, The Redding Searchlight, for ads for used furniture and other items. You can buy the newspaper in supermarkets or look online.
Bethel Church has a small space for ads for its members to sell things. It is located outside the Administration Building along the wall between that building and the church building.
You can also look on the following websites: redding.craigslist.org.

In Britain, they are called “boot sales.” In the US, we have “garage sales.” Usually on Saturday and Sunday, people will put their used items in their yards and open garages and driveways and sell them. Look for signs that say “yard sale” or “garage sale.” Sometimes they are advertised in the newspaper. Garage sales are a great place to find good used items.
Thrift shops are an excellent way to find used shoes, clothes, and furniture for a bargain!
